About this role
Role Overview
Operational purchasing support: You assist the team with ordering goods, monitor delivery dates, and coordinate goods receipt with our logistics team.
Digital master data management: You maintain product data, prices and supplier information in our ERP system (Odoo), ensuring the highest level of accuracy.
Correspondence: You handle written communication with our partners and wineries worldwide—efficiently and in a structured way across modern channels.
Quotation and costing support: You prepare data for price calculations and assist with the analysis of assortment KPIs.
Office organization 2.0: You actively shape our digital workflows and ensure information ends up where it’s needed (wiki, project management tools).
Product support: You assist with internal tastings and help present new culinary highlights perfectly in our shop for customers.
Requirements
We are looking for organized minds who are digitally proficient and think proactively.
Qualified career entrants who want to start in a modern way are as welcome as experienced professionals with relevant background.
You have completed vocational training as an Office Management Clerk / Administrative Assistant (ideally with focuses such as Purchasing, Logistics or Order Processing).
Outstanding Office skills: You are fluent with Google Workspace (Sheets, Docs) and use it confidently.
You enjoy working with complex software (ERP) and cloud solutions.
Structure & precision: You work extremely conscientiously. A transposed digit in a calculation or an error in a data record is a no-go for you.
Affinity for gastronomy: You have a genuine interest in wine, spirits and good food—you want to know what we sell.
Language skills: Your German is stylistically secure in spoken and written form; you can communicate confidently in English with our international suppliers.
Doer mentality: You look ahead, think solution-oriented and enjoy focused work ("Deep Work").

Benefits
Flexibility & remote work: Flexible working hours and the option for remote work by arrangement.
Deep Work & focus: We rely on asynchronous communication. For you that means fewer meeting distractions and more time for concentrated work.
Tech environment for doers: Short lines to our in-house development team. If you have an idea to improve processes, it will be implemented quickly.
Moments of enjoyment: Regular exclusive tastings and the opportunity to meet our international partners and wineries on trips.
Training & development: We encourage your curiosity and support your professional development.
Central location: A modern, well-equipped workplace in the heart of Dresden.
